Chanel 2.55 - Elegance in a quilted look

The Chanel 2.55 is a true triumph of craftsmanship, using the finest leather in a meticulous quilted look. It impresses with its timeless elegance and classic chain shoulder strap construction.


A masterpiece of design and functionality can be seen in the sophisticated interior layout with hidden compartments that once inspired Coco Chanel. The Bag embodies the luxury of everyday life and feels confident on any terrain.

A legendary special feature: the quilting seams of the 2.55 follow the pattern of a riding arena - a tribute to Chanel's passion for equestrian sports.

An authentic vintage Chanel 2.55 combines craftsmanship, history and an unmistakable feeling of luxury. The characteristic patina of the leather and its exquisite status in the fashion world make this object a stylistic legacy of inestimable value over the years.

Gucci Jackie - A touch of Jackie O.

The Gucci Jackie embodies elegance and bears witness to an era in which style icons like Jackie Kennedy were influential. Its curved silhouette and unmistakable toggle fastening reflect the refined aesthetic of the 60s.


In the year 1961 from Gucci the Jackie was Bag originally known as "Constance" before being named after the American First Lady. Its classic design and seamless craftsmanship have made it a timeless piece that is still coveted today.


Traditional Italian craftsmanship meets outstanding materials such as robust leather, satin or velvet in the Jackie. Her creation is a masterpiece that gains value through the expertise and care of the craftsmen and is characterized by its particular durability.


Contrary to the short-lived trends of the fashion industry, Jackie shows that classic elements and design have an enduring charm. Even in today's collections, Gucci continues to provide a contemporary interpretation with updated versions such as the "New Jackie".


The value of a Vintage Gucci Jackie is immeasurable - not only in financial terms, but also as a piece of fashion history. It represents a mixture of luxurytradition and the irresistible flair of past decades.

Care and storage of vintage treasures

Vintage bags require careful care. careto preserve their beauty. Regularly applying cream to the leather prevents cracks and preserves its suppleness.


Exposed to natural material ageing, vintage bags require a special care range that is tailored to the nature of the material. Controlled storage conditions are essential.


Optimal storage excludes direct sunlight and moisture in order to protect the material and preserve the color brilliance of the vintage pieces. Dust-free storage is advisable.


Fabric bags or breathable boxes are ideal for protecting your precious vintage bags between wears. Structured filling materials prevent deformation.
